Clone and expression analysis of HbNAM from Hevea brasiliensis Muell. Arg.

Abstract: In order to identify the function of plant-specific NAC transcription factors in Hevea brasiliensis, the whole open reading frame(ORF)sequence of HbNAM was cloned and analysed by using reverse transcription polymerase chain reaction(RT-PCR)as well as real-time PCR, and the transactivation activity analysis was carried out in yeast cells. The results indicated that HbNAM occupied an ORF of 1 077 bp, encoding a protein of 358 amino acids belonging to NAM subgroup with a conserved NAC with domain from amino acid 12 to 167. Transactivation assay in yeast cells showed that HbNAM protein possessed transcriptional activation activity in the highly divergent C terminal region. The realtime PCR indicated that HbNAM could express in leaves, male flowers,female flowers, latex as well as bark,and the hightest expression of levels of HbNAM was in leaves and male flowers among these detected tissues. The expression of HbNAM in latex was affected by tapping,plant hormone jasmonate(JA), ethylene(ET)and cold stress treatment,which suggested that HbNAM may have relationship with plant growth, development and stress responses in rubber tree.
